Crescendo Sales is a fast-growing e-commerce company based in Kitchener, ON, doubling in size each year. Founded by recent University of Waterloo and Guelph alumni, we’re a small, ambitious team looking for a highly organized, proactive individual to help keep our operational engine running smoothly.

As our E-commerce Operations Coordinator, you’ll play a central role in ensuring day-to-day workflows stay on track across Amazon operations, reporting, supplier communication, logistics, and internal team coordination. You’ll handle a mix of digital tasks, cross-team communication, and occasional in-person operational work, making sure ongoing projects progress without bottlenecks.

This position is ideal for someone who is naturally organized, comfortable managing many moving parts, communicates clearly, and thrives in a fast-paced environment. You’ll work with every function in the business: warehouse, purchasing, marketing, creative, and leadership - gaining exposure to all sides of e-commerce operations.

Job Responsibilities
Amazon & Marketplace Operations
  • Manage reimbursements, seller cases, and account health follow-ups
  • Support listing compliance, stranded inventory fixes, and basic listing updates
  • Pull Amazon reports requiring manual extraction
  • Coordinate buyer message responses or route them to the right person
Internal Coordination
  • Follow up with team members on outstanding tasks or missing information
  • Coordinate between warehouse, purchasing, creative team, and leadership
  • Track progress of ongoing projects (photos, listing updates, supplier orders, etc.)
  • Maintain clarity on the status of all operational workflows
External Communication
  • Assist with supplier communication and order status updates
  • Coordinate with shipping partners, customs brokers, etc. when required
Content & Product Handling
  • Manage image/copy requests and creative timelines for graphic designers
  • Take basic product photos when needed
  • Track deliverables such as listing assets or content updates
Process Improvements
  • Keep folders, documents, and shared drives organized
  • Proactively streamline systems, naming conventions, and workflow structures
